Problem

Existing communication systems face collisions between beacon signals from systems with different communication schemes, leading to synchronization issues and inefficient data transmission.

Innovation Solution

A communication device that sends a second beacon signal after a predetermined time from receiving the first beacon signal, using time division multiple access to allocate time slots for wireless signal transmission, allowing for synchronous communication and minimizing collisions.

An object of the present invention would be to propose a communication device and a communication system which are capable of suppressing collision between beacon signals sent from two systems with different communication schemes. A communication device (1) according to one aspect of the present invention includes a communication unit (11) and a control unit (12) configured to control the communication unit (11). The communication unit (11) is configured to send to and receive from an upper communication device (2) and at least one communication terminal (3) a wireless signal using a radio wave as a communication medium. The control unit (12) is configured to, when a predetermined length of time elapses from receiving a first beacon signal from the upper communication device (2) by the communication unit (11), instruct the communication unit (11) to send a second beacon signal to the at least one communication terminal (3).
